Emergency flashers - turn indicators - 68 Kombi brakes 120-130


Hi Group, my blinkers have quit, they blink once, then quit, then they quit altogether! I took the "Emergency flasher" switch out and it has what looks to be a blinker relay attached to the back, three prongs in a "U" shape and a thin aluminum 'can'. Anybody know if this can be replaced with a generic type blinker or is it unique to this type of switch (used in only 68 on 122s I think, mine does not look factory so who knows?).
On another note - lookout for the rear brakes on 68 wagons! I just got mine working and it was a PITA getting them back right!
